Lavender Blue

#CCDBFF

Lavender Blue is a cool light color with the hex code #CCDBFF. This vibrant hue can be represented as RGB 204, 219, 255 in digital design or CMYK 20%, 14%, 0%, 0% for print applications. Find matching Pantone color.

Lavender Blue Color Values

HEX
#CCDBFF
RGB
204, 219, 255
HSL
222°, 100%, 90%
CMYK
20, 14, 0, 0

About this color

Lavender Blue sits at 222° on the color wheel, placing it in the cool color family, typically conveying calm and professionalism. With 100% saturation and 90% lightness, this vibrant light hue creates strong visual impact and draws attention.

In digital design, cool colors like Lavender Blue work well for backgrounds, navigation, and establishing trust. Light colors are ideal for backgrounds and creating breathing room in layouts.

When using Lavender Blue in print, the CMYK breakdown of 20%, 14%, 0%, 0% ensures accurate color reproduction. This balanced CMYK profile should reproduce consistently across different printing methods.

Frequently Asked Questions

What color is #CCDBFF?
#CCDBFF is Lavender Blue, a cool light color with RGB values of 204, 219, 255. It has a hue of 222°, 100% saturation, and 90% lightness in the HSL color space.
What is the RGB value of #CCDBFF?
The RGB color code for #CCDBFF is rgb(204, 219, 255). This means it contains 204 red, 219 green, and 255 blue in the RGB color model.
Is Lavender Blue a warm or cool color?
Lavender Blue (#CCDBFF) is a cool color with a hue between 120-300° on the color wheel.
How do I use #CCDBFF in CSS?
You can use #CCDBFF in CSS with: background-color: #CCDBFF; or color: #CCDBFF; or as an RGB value: rgb(204, 219, 255). For print design, use CMYK: 20%, 14%, 0%, 0%.
